The ingredients needed to make Vickys Rustic French-Style Chicken, GF DF EF SF NF:
- Take 2 tbsp olive oil
- Make ready 2 clove garlic, crushed
- Prepare 100 ml white wine
- Take 1 tbsp oregano/marjoram leaf mix
- Prepare 2 red bell peppers, sliced
- Make ready 500 grams potatoes, thinly sliced
- Take 1 large bulb of fennel, cut into wedges
- Take 8 chicken thighs or 4 whole legs
- Prepare 1 salt & freshly ground black pepper
Instructions to make Vickys Rustic French-Style Chicken, GF DF EF SF NF:
- Preheat the oven to gas 6 / 200C / 400°F
- Put the olive oil, white wine, crushed garlic and herbs into a roasting tray and mix together
- Add the chicken and vegetables and toss together in the wine mixture. Season well with salt & fresh pepper
- Roast for 35 - 40 minutes until the chicken juices run clear
- Easy! Great served straight from the roasting tray at the table
